Transaction

6e07b3445aa44b0a3de54e5a7ec18183f9faea5b9afc49013aa761e55dcd072e

Summary

In Block701568
TimeFri, 17 May 2024 18:03:00 UTC
Total Input106.24916673 Nebula
Total Output140.24916673 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
192917 Confirmations140.24916673 Nebula
Raw Transaction